Book Synopsis
In 1908, the American adventurer Robert Sterling Clark organized a scientific expedition to northern China to create a detailed geographical survey, photograph the region, and collect samples of the flora and fauna. This title showcases over 85 excavated objects from museums and archaeological institutes in cities along Clark's original route.
